It was interesting to read that Alves felt that if he had his time over again he would have exposed the players to more of the post siren pain as opposed to congratulating them on their efforts and talking up next year.
Stan felt if he had allowed them to wallow more in the pain they might have found more motivation to rectify things in 98.

Whilst perhaps there was a little too much love in the air thisafternoon at Jihad, I think they certainly experienced pain yesterday.

Hopefully, unlike 98, we will be able to use that pain to finally bring it home.
